-
公开(公告)号:CN118041923A
公开(公告)日:2024-05-14
申请号:CN202311534077.2
申请日:2023-11-15
Applicant: 国网安徽省电力有限公司电力科学研究院 , 北京航空航天大学 , 中国电力科学研究院有限公司
IPC: H04L67/101 , H04L67/1008 , H04L67/104 , H04L9/00
Abstract: 本发明公开了一种基于多轮验证的电力区块链分片负载均衡方案及系统,包括全局候选节点、待同步状态节点、分片内就绪节点、分片内共识节点和局外节点等区块链节点类型,所述方法包括如下步骤:1)多轮PBFT验证机制2)节点综合评价机制3)交易负载均衡机制4)节点状态同步机制等四个过程。本技术方案保留区块链分片的主要特性的同时,对分片内的交易进行多轮次验证,解决区块链分片体制下交易负载的均衡问题。本技术方案能有效解决区块链分片负载过载问题,综合考虑节点共识表现与通信能力的评价,利用节点竞选策略有效组织分片内节点进行交易共识验证,充分发挥高性能节点的优势,提高整体区块链交易吞吐量。
-
公开(公告)号:CN118051326A
公开(公告)日:2024-05-17
申请号:CN202311507305.7
申请日:2023-11-13
Applicant: 北京航空航天大学 , 国网安徽省电力有限公司电力科学研究院 , 中国电力科学研究院有限公司
Abstract: 本发明公开了一种利用状态规约的区块链分片负载均衡方法及系统,包括:1)在区块链系统开始运行后,依据节点存储状态的能力和处理验证交易的能力,构建状态规约模型,将节点划分到不同的分片中,完成区块链系统分片;2)在完成区块链分片后,各分片执行共识进行交易验证;3)在各分片完成交易验证后,利用负载计算模型量化本轮交易验证结束后的剩余交易,计算剩余负载;4)在获得本轮剩余负载后,根据共识验证节点在本轮交易验证中的表现来综合评估节点性能,获得节点评级;5)在完成节点评级后,根据本轮剩余负载情况及节点评级选取相应的负载均衡策略,更新分片内参加新一轮交易验证的节点集合,继续执行新一轮的交易验证五个阶段。本发明能够在不降低单个分片的交易验证率及平均交易处理能力的基础上,有效缓解各分片间负载不均衡的现象。
-